Marc Sondheimer Producer Animation Studios

Marc Sondheimer joined Pixar Animation Studios in October of 2001, where he started out as a production finance lead for “.” Since then, Sondheimer has continued to operate in a variety of positions in production. His most recent project as producer is on the short, “Lamp Life,” featuring the character Bo Peep from the “Toy Story” films. “Lamp Life” will premiere on Disney+.

In 2017, Sondheimer won an Oscar® as producer of the Pixar short, “Piper,” which was named Best Animated Short Film by the Academy. “Piper” was released theatrically in front of “Finding Dory.”

Prior to Pixar, Sondheimer worked in a variety of different fields including as a Business Strategy Consultant, as the Business Development Director for Quokka Sports - a digital sports media company, and was also a successful entrepreneur while operating his own import business.

He received a Bachelor of Art degree from University of California, Berkeley, and went on to earn a Masters of Business Administration and Masters International Management degree from Thunderbird Graduate School. Born and raised in Marin County, California, Sondheimer currently resides in San Francisco.
